Contract Description:
The Confederated Tribes of the Umatilla Indian Reservation (CTUIR) Grande Ronde Subbasin Restoration Project (199608300) was initiated in 1996 to develop and implement a fish habitat program that contributes to the mitigation of Snake River Basin salmon and steelhead losses associated with the Federal Columbia River Hydropower System (FCRPS) and recovery of ESA anadromous fish.  The project works collaboratively with multiple agencies, organizations, and private landowners to identify, prioritize, plan, design, implement, maintain, and monitor tributary fish habitat restoration and enhancement projects.  The Project  embraces the goals of the CTUIR established in its’ Columbia Basin Salmon Policy (CTUIR, 1995) River Vision (Jones, et. al., 2008), Wykan-Ush-Me Wa Kush, Spirit of the Salmon (CRITFC, 1995), and is tiered to the Northwest Power Planning Council Fish and Wildlife Program as amended(NPPC, 2009), Grande Ronde Subbasin Plan (NPPC, 2004), Draft Recovery Plan For Oregon Spring/Summer Chinook Salmon And Steelhead Populations In The Snake River Chinook Salmon Evolutionary Significant Unit And Snake River Steelhead Distinct Population Segment (NMFS, 2010), and the Federal Columbia River Power System Biological Opinion (FCRPS BiOP), (NMFS, 2008).  The CTUIR propose ongoing fish habitat protection, enhancement, maintenance, and monitoring under the Project to achieve the primary goal of protecting habitat and restoring/enhancing degraded habitats to support the recovery of focal species. Project staff participates in BiOp remand efforts in the Basin, including the BiOp expert panel, recovery planning, and technical review and planning team.  Work under the project is directly linked to the CTUIR-BPA Accord.

In FY 2018 the project will be focused on planning, design, and implementation of fish habitat enhancement projects along Catherine Creek and Upper Grande Ronde and tributaries. Project implementation for summer and fall/winter 2018 include: 1) Rock Creek phase 3 implementation, 2) Bird Track Springs Fish Habitat Enhancement Project implementation, and 3) Middle Upper Grande Ronde (MUGRR) Fish Habitat Enhancement Project.

Project planning and design includes: 1) Winter Canyon, 2) Birdtrack Springs, Grande Ronde River, and 3)  Grande Ronde Tributaries.

Project staff will continue to work on developing new project opportunities in Catherine Creek, Grande Ronde River, and tributaries.

Land acquisition planning will continue during FY2018 with identification and development of acquisition opportunities.

Project staff will continue to coordinate with project partners in the development and prioritization of BiOp and Accord fish habitat projects and develop future project opportunities.
